🌡️ Precise Temperature Control and Even Heating
The spray sterilization cooker uses a top and side spray system to evenly cover the product surface with atomized hot water, ensuring uniform heat distribution. Its temperature control accuracy can reach ±0.5°C, effectively preventing sterilization blind spots and ensuring that every bowl of product maintains consistent quality, solving the issue of under- or over-heating that may occur with traditional sterilization methods.
🛡️ Perfect Protection of Packaging ShaThe equipment is equipped with a pressure tracking and backpressure control system. During sterilization and cooling, the system can automatically adjust the pressure inside the cooker to match the changes in internal packaging pressure. This effectively prevents issues such as dented cans, bulging lids, or broken bags in small golden bowls due to pressure differences, perfectly maintaining the product's appearance.
⚡ High Efficiency, Energy Saving, and Automation
With indirect heating and cooling technology, only a small amount of process water is needed for rapid circulation, and no venting is required before heating, significantly shortening the entire sterilization cycle. Compared to traditional methods, it is expected to save 30% energy and reduce the sterilization time by 20%. Additionally, the equipment supports full PLC automatic control, allowing operators to complete the entire sterilization process with the push of a button, greatly reducing human error and improving production efficiency. Some equipment also features automatic recovery after power failure, minimizing losses from production interruptions.
🧼 Ensuring Food Safety and Hygiene
The indirect heating and cooling design means that the process water used for sterilization does not directly contact the cooling water, preventing secondary contamination of the food and reducing the reliance on water treatment chemicals. The inner tank and food-contact parts are usually made of food-grade materials such as 304/316 stainless steel, meeting strict food hygiene standards.
🎯 Wide Applicability
This type of sterilization cooker is not only suitable for plastic containers like small golden bowls but also compatible with glass bottles, tin cans, aluminum foil bags, and other high-temperature-resistant packaging materials, offering versatility. For example, it can effectively handle bowl-packed snails and achieve commercial sterility, extending shelf life.
